Danish Refugee Council (DRC) is an independent international non-governmental organization, working in 40+ countries throughout the world, and our primary mandate is to promote durable solutions for refugees and displaced populations. DRC East Africa & Great Lakes (EAGL) region provides urgent response at the onset of displacement and works with displacement-affected populations – both internally and across borders – to develop solutions to the challenges that they face.

DRC has been present in Tanzania since 2015, delivering Integrated multi-sectoral assistance combining CCCM, livelihood programming, individual and community-based protection, general food distribution, as well as environmental preservation and regeneration. The country has provided asylum to refugees from neighboring countries, such as Rwanda, Burundi, and the Democratic Republic of Congo (DR Congo), and has naturalized over 160,000 Burundians

About the job

The HR Coordinator is responsible for providing overall advice, coordination, and technical support to the Human Resources team in DRC Tanzania.
The role has a Country focus and ensures compliance to DRC procedures and guidelines within the operation. The role contributes to the development of office strategies, which are translated into action plans and day-to-day tasks. The role provides support and/or technical guidance to Country operation while overseeing activities.

More specific responsibilities of the HR Coordinator are:

  • Oversee recruitments in the country office and ensures recruitments are compliant with the recruitment policies and that staff and hiring managers are familiar with the process.
  • Ensure the annual performance evaluation process is followed and all staff and managers are familiar with the process
  • Drive the onboarding and induction process in the country office, for national and international staff
  • Advise managers or staff on training and development opportunities
  • Support people well-being initiatives
  • Ensure that national staff contracts are aligned with DRC minimum standards and the local labour law.
  • Ensure high quality HR data
  • Implement and maintain the Global and Regional HR policies in the country Office, ensuring that the local labour law is taken into account
  • Proactively pursue continuous process improvement in Human Resources related practices in order to enhance the quality and efficiency of output/delivery.
